Despite the fact that both Liverpool and Everton were playing (what good timing!) the Town Hall was packed with 154 people.
The aim of these evenings is to identify new projects between church, police, local residents and other stakeholders. We will be following up the suggestions made last night (listed below). Please contact us with any news about new project ideas you are exploring and we can publicize it for you.
Here are some of the points that were discussed and the outcomes from the evening (a full list is available on request):
What are the local needs/issues being faced by your community?
Anti-social behaviour, drug use & dealing, alcohol abuse and nothing for young people to do in the evenings.
Car vandalism, graffiti burglary, debt.
Feeling of worthlessness in young people, older people worried about going out after dark.
Loss of identity of the centre of Maghull.
What is already happening in your area? – existing projects:
Community Centres, Brownies, Scouts, dance classes and youth clubs.
Parenting and Toddler groups, lunch clubs for the elderly, drop in centres, after school clubs.
U3A, music classes, Neighbourhood Watch, Credit Watch, Citizens Advice, mothers union, keep fit.
